The Anatomy of a Hair Clog: Understanding the Mechanics

When we wash our hair, tiny strands fall off and go down the drain. These stray hairs can cause significant clogs when they accumulate in pipes due to their sticky nature and tendency to mat together. As more hair enters the system, it can eventually lead to blockages that may require professional assistance to clear.

Common Myths About Hair Clog Prevention

Myth 1: Using a drain screen will solve the problem completely.

In reality, drain screens can only do so much. They may catch some hair, but they can't prevent all of it from entering the system. Regular maintenance and a long-term strategy are still necessary to keep your drains clear.
